ANTINOSOGENIC PSYCHOTHERAPEUTIC INFLUENCES OF PSYCHOENDOCRINE SYNDROME IN THE THYROID GLAND AND THE ADRENAL CORTEX PATHOLOGY
Journal Title: Psychiatry, Neurology and Medical Psychology - Year 2017, Vol 4, Issue 1
Abstract
In order to form a psychotherapy system in patients with psychoendocrine syndrome that developed on the background of thyroid gland and adrenal cortex metabolic disorders, a prospective study of 300 patients undergoing therapy in Ukrainian Scientific and Practical Center of Endocrine Surgery, Transplantation of Endocrine Organs and Tissues of the Ministry of Health of Ukraine was conducted. A type-specific contranozogenic and contrasemiotical psychotherapy and psychorehabilitation system orientated on patients with impaired thyroid hormone and adrenal cortex metabolism, is implemented in two vectors: decreasing the effect of nosogenic psychotraumatisation factors and correcting psychopathological semiotics. The developed system demonstrates a high level of efficiency on pathopsychological and psychopathological components of the psychoendocrinal syndrome in endocrine dysfunctions compensation state in all groups of patients.
